Bernie Innocentif12d5bb2018-08-31 14:09:46 +090050int res_init(void) {
51 int rv;
52 extern int __res_vinit(res_state, int);
Bernie Innocenti55864192018-08-30 04:05:20 +090053
Bernie Innocentif12d5bb2018-08-31 14:09:46 +090054 /*
55 * These three fields used to be statically initialized. This made
56 * it hard to use this code in a shared library. It is necessary,
57 * now that we're doing dynamic initialization here, that we preserve
58 * the old semantics: if an application modifies one of these three
59 * fields of _res before res_init() is called, res_init() will not
60 * alter them. Of course, if an application is setting them to
61 * _zero_ before calling res_init(), hoping to override what used
62 * to be the static default, we can't detect it and unexpected results
63 * will follow. Zero for any of these fields would make no sense,
64 * so one can safely assume that the applications were already getting
65 * unexpected results.
66 *
67 * _nres.options is tricky since some apps were known to diddle the bits
68 * before res_init() was first called. We can't replicate that semantic
69 * with dynamic initialization (they may have turned bits off that are
70 * set in RES_DEFAULT). Our solution is to declare such applications
71 * "broken". They could fool us by setting RES_INIT but none do (yet).
72 */
73 if (!_nres.retrans) _nres.retrans = RES_TIMEOUT;
74 if (!_nres.retry) _nres.retry = 4;
75 if (!(_nres.options & RES_INIT)) _nres.options = RES_DEFAULT;
Bernie Innocenti55864192018-08-30 04:05:20 +090076
Bernie Innocentif12d5bb2018-08-31 14:09:46 +090077 /*
78 * This one used to initialize implicitly to zero, so unless the app
79 * has set it to something in particular, we can randomize it now.
80 */
81 if (!_nres.id) _nres.id = res_randomid();
Bernie Innocenti55864192018-08-30 04:05:20 +090082
Bernie Innocentif12d5bb2018-08-31 14:09:46 +090083 rv = __res_vinit(&_nres, 1);
Bernie Innocentif12d5bb2018-08-31 14:09:46 +090084 return rv;
Bernie Innocenti55864192018-08-30 04:05:20 +090085}
